Internal renewable freshwater resources by region in Fiji
Fiji: Internal renewable freshwater resources by region was 28.55 billion cubic meters in 2022. β¬ Flat
Internal renewable freshwater resources by region in Fiji, 1962β2022
Source: AQUASTAT - FAO's Global Information System on Water and Agriculture, FAO, via World Bank (2026) β processed by Our World in Data. Measured in billion cubic meters.

About this data
Renewable internal freshwater resources refers to the quantity of internal freshwater from inflowing river basins and recharging groundwater aquifers.
